/******************************************************************************* * Copyright (c) 2012-2013 University of Stuttgart. * All rights reserved. This program and the accompanying materials * are made available under the terms of the Eclipse Public License v1.0 * and the Apache License 2.0 which both accompany this distribution, * and are available at http://www.eclipse.org/legal/epl-v10.html * and http://www.apache.org/licenses/LICENSE-2.0 * * Contributors: * Uwe Breitenbücher - initial API and implementation and/or initial documentation * Oliver Kopp - improvements * Yves Schubert - switch to bootstrap 3 *******************************************************************************/ /* used if elements should be hidden forever. Cannot be undone with $(...).show() */ .hidden { display: none; } .fileupload { display: none; } .overflowhidden { overflow: hidden; text-overflow: ellipsis; } body { background-color: white; margin: 0px; } #loading { position: absolute; top: 0px; left: 0px; height: 100%; width: 100%; z-index: 200; background-color: white; z-index: 2000; } #topbar { padding: 5px; width: 100%; position: fixed; top: 0px; z-index: 600; background-color: white; } /* override jquery-ui.css */ .ui-widget { font-size: 1.0em; font-family: Arial, Helvetica, sans-serif; } a:hover { color:#1b911b; background-color:#f0f0f0; } #drawingarea { height: 80em; position: relative; } #drawingarea.editview { background: rgb(240, 246, 255); background-image: -ms-linear-gradient(top, #FFFFFF 0%, rgb(243, 243, 243) 100%); background-image: -moz-linear-gradient(top, #FFFFFF 0%, rgb(243, 243, 243) 100%); background-image: -o-linear-gradient(top, #FFFFFF 0%, rgb(243, 243, 243) 100%); background-image: -webkit-gradient(linear, left top, left bottom, color-stop(0, #FFFFFF), color-stop(1, rgb(243, 243, 243))); background-image: -webkit-linear-gradient(top, #FFFFFF 0%, rgb(243, 243, 243) 100%); background-image: linear-gradient(to bottom, #FFFFFF 0%, rgb(243, 243, 243) 100%); } #drawingarea.printview { } /* currently not used */ div.focusedElement { border: 3px dotted rgb(0, 152, 255); /* IE10 Consumer Preview */ background-image: -ms-linear-gradient(top, #FFFFFF 0%, rgb(153, 243, 255) 100%); /* Mozilla Firefox */ background-image: -moz-linear-gradient(top, #FFFFFF 0%, rgb(153, 243, 255) 100%); /* Opera */ background-image: -o-linear-gradient(top, #FFFFFF 0%, rgb(153, 243, 255) 100%); /* Webkit (Safari/Chrome 10) */ background-image: -webkit-gradient(linear, left top, left bottom, color-stop(0, #FFFFFF), color-stop(1, rgb(153, 243, 255))); /* Webkit (Chrome 11+) */ background-image: -webkit-linear-gradient(top, #FFFFFF 0%, rgb(153, 243, 255) 100%); /* W3C Markup, IE10 Release Preview */ background-image: linear-gradient(to bottom, #FFFFFF 0%, rgb(153, 243, 255) 100%); } div.NodeTemplateShape.selected { background: rgb(216, 238, 255); border: 2px solid rgb(255, 127, 26); /* IE10 Consumer Preview */ background-image: -ms-linear-gradient(top, #FFFFFF 0%, #FFD391 100%); /* Mozilla Firefox */ background-image: -moz-linear-gradient(top, #FFFFFF 0%, #FFD391 100%); /* Opera */ background-image: -o-linear-gradient(top, #FFFFFF 0%, #FFD391 100%); /* Webkit (Safari/Chrome 10) */ background-image: -webkit-gradient(linear, left top, left bottom, color-stop(0, #FFFFFF), color-stop(1, #FFD391)); /* Webkit (Chrome 11+) */ background-image: -webkit-linear-gradient(top, #FFFFFF 0%, #FFD391 100%); /* W3C Markup, IE10 Release Preview */ background-image: linear-gradient(to bottom, #FFFFFF 0%, #FFD391 100%); } div.content { overflow: hidden; width: 100%; } .renderMode.ui-draggable { display:none; } div.menu { display:none; } ._jsPlumb_overlay { z-index: 5000; } /* overriding dimensions.css to overcome problems with non-standard fonts and breaking cells */ .u-size3of5, .u-size6of10 { width: 59%; } .u-size4of5 { width: 79%; } .breakword { overflow-wrap: break-word; } a.topbutton { margin-right: 10px; } #selectionbox { position: absolute; border-style: dashed; border-width: 3px; border-color: black; background-color: cyan; opacity: 0.15; z-index: 30; display: none; } #editorArea { width: 100%; height: 100%; margin-top: 45px; } #nodeTemplateInformationSection > label { display: inline-block; width: 47px; } .form-horizontal .controls > span { margin-top: 5px; display: inline-block; } /* reset editable style */ .editable-click { border-bottom: none; } a.editable-click { border-bottom: none; } a.editable-click:hover { border-bottom: none; } /* adding a req/cap */ div.modal-body > form.addReqForm > div.propertiesContainer { border: 1px solid #aeaeae; background: #ffffff; margin: 7px; width: 198px; border-radius: 7px; padding: 5px; float: left; overflow-x: hidden; display: none; } div.modal-body > form.addReqForm > div.propertiesContainer > div.header { background: rgb(241, 241, 241); border-bottom: 1px solid #aeaeae; float: left; width: 198px; padding: 5px; margin-top: -5px; margin-left: -5px; margin-bottom: 6px; } div.modal-body > form.addReqForm > div.propertiesContainer > div.header > a { float: right; height: 6px; } div.modal-body > form.addReqForm > div.propertiesContainer > div.content > span.namespace { display: none; } div.modal-body > form.addReqForm > div.propertiesContainer > div.content > span.elementName { display: none; } div.modal-body > form.addReqForm > div.propertiesContainer > div.content table { float: left; } div.modal-body > form.addCapForm > div.propertiesContainer { border: 1px solid #aeaeae; background: #ffffff; margin: 7px; width: 198px; border-radius: 7px; padding: 5px; float: left; overflow-x: hidden; display: none; } div.modal-body > form.addCapForm > div.propertiesContainer > div.header { background: rgb(241, 241, 241); border-bottom: 1px solid #aeaeae; float: left; width: 198px; padding: 5px; margin-top: -5px; margin-left: -5px; margin-bottom: 6px; } div.modal-body > form.addCapForm > div.propertiesContainer > div.header > a { float: right; height: 6px; } div.modal-body > form.addCapForm > div.propertiesContainer > div.content > span.namespace { display: none; } div.modal-body > form.addCapForm > div.propertiesContainer > div.content > span.elementName { display: none; } div.modal-body > form.addCapForm > div.propertiesContainer > div.content table { float: left; }